Captain Ryan Dunn

Ryan was born and raised on the Mississippi gulf coast where, as a child, he spent many weekends on a boat. Growing up on the water really fueled his passion for boating and ultimately steered his career choice of being a captain. His career spans vessels ranging from fishing charter boats, prize winning sportfish boats to offshore supply vessels up to 225ft and luxury yachts. Yachting gives him the joy of showing people new experiences that will last a lifetime. Creating memories from catching someone their first fish to an unforgettable dive at a beautiful remote island really gives him a sense of fulfillment. Ryan looks forward to making each charter unique and special for each guest onboard JUS CHILL’N 3.

First Mate Aaron Blackmon

Growing up in the dry heat of Austin, Texas, Aaron spent his time doing anything he could in nature from rock climbing, hiking, to surfing. His extensive knowledge on health and fitness inspired him to obtain a Kinesiology degree at the University of Texas San Antonio. Bored of everyday life as a Personal Trainer, he sought the adventurous lifestyle on deck using his skills of water sports, diving, and guest excursions. After just three years in the industry on all sizes of boats, Aaron holds his Yachtmaster 200gt in pursuit of becoming a Yacht Captain. In his free time you’ll find him climbing the nearest mountain, traveling around the world, or training for an Ultramarathon. He one day hopes to open his own gym and is passionate on giving guests a fun experience out in the sun.

Chief Stewardess Rachel Colburn

Despite coming from the land-locked city of Indianapolis, Indiana, Rachel’s sense of adventure has led her to an exciting life on the water. Before making her way to yachting, she was a competitive cheerleader for 15 years and obtained an Advertising & Media Production degree from the University of Alabama, roll tide! Whether it’s trekking to Mt. Everest Base Camp, diving with sharks, or moving to Italy, she loves trying new things and experiencing other cultures. She has worked in the service industry for many years along with taking interior courses in floristry, bartending, and silver service. Whether you are looking for a trip of exciting adventure or a relaxing escape, her love for the job and energetic nature will ensure you will have a great time onboard.

Second Stewardess Erica Acosta

Erika was born & raised in the vibrant city of Bogotá, Colombia until the age of 16 when she moved to to Wisconsin. Escaping the cold weather, she pursued a career in retail in Los Angeles. After eight years in California, she decided it was time for another adventure. She ended up in Florida where she heard about the yachting industry that combined her love for travel and adventure. Erica is your go to girl for making delicious cocktails and excels in organization. She has taken many courses to improve her skills such as barista and silver service. Yachting has provided her with many amazing opportunities to not only work in the most beautiful places but also the ability to spend time doing the things she loves.

Engineer Allen Dudley

Born in Guildford, England, but raised in Port Clinton, Ohio, Allen was well traveled from a young age. Growing up on the Great Lakes, he naturally had a love for watersports; everything from jet skiing, kite surfing, wakeboarding, kneeboarding, and free diving. Allen took his passion in mechanics and the ocean to Orlando where he studied at the Marine Mechanics Institute. After graduating, Allen was offered a diesel apprenticeship in the US Virgin Islands at All Points Marine where he was offered his first yachting position onboard a 120’ Broward . He spent his year as the First Mate, Chief Engineer, and the Captain’s right hand man. Allen is welcoming, knowledgeable, and has a desire to please. When not traveling the world by sea, he enjoys spending quality time with his family and friends.
